Abstract
Far-UV Circular Dichroism experiments and Atomic Force Microscopy tomography are employed to assess the impact of beta-sheet breakers on the A beta(1-40) peptide aggregation process in the presence of Cu2+ or Zn2+ transition metals. In this work we focus on two specific 5-amino acids long beta-sheet breakers, namely the LPFFD Soto peptide, already known in the literature, and the LPFFN peptide recently designed and studied by our team. We provide evidence that both 13 -sheet breakers are effective in reducing the A beta(1-40) aggregation propensity, even in the presence of metal ions.
